I have a pair of Klipschorns in my office that I am very fond of and I anticipate someday retiring and not having those dedicated corners to pair up with the horns. So I wonder how close a pair of David’s would be to the experience of the Khorns. Anyone care to make the comparison from your experience?

I’ve no experience with either Khorns or Davids (although my speakers are Klipsch La Scalas with THTLPs and my name is David), but …
1) the David page https://billfitzmaurice.info/David.html indicates that the David’s are less efficient that the Khorns (95 dB/1W@1m versus 105 dB/1W@1m for Khorn AK3s).
2) the David is considerably smaller than a Khorn (48x15x15 versus 53x31x28)
The two speakers are quite different.
